Description Nicolas Bros CLA 2011-05-03 04:42:16 EDT
I have this entry in my log (in workspace/.metadata/.log):

!ENTRY org.eclipse.pde.launching 4 13 2011-05-03 04:27:52.228
!MESSAGE The application could not start. Details can be found in the log.

It would be nice if PDE would precise which log it's refering to and where to find it. In my case, I have found that the log in question was in "workspace/.metadata/.plugins/org.eclipse.pde.core/AllTests/1304411271473.log"

Comment 2 Nicolas Bros CLA 2011-05-03 09:24:53 EDT
I am using a Buckminster headless install to build EMF Facet on hudson.eclipse.org. The message appeared to signal an error when launching the unit tests. There was a missing dependency for a test plug-in. But I could only discover this by digging through the workspace metadata. That's why I would have preferred if PDE build would directly point to the log in which the error is described.

The Buckminster install is using org.eclipse.pde.build_3.6.100.v20110310
